Final Orders / Judgements

13-03-2026
Orders

The Civil Judge at Mundgod dismissed case 73/2024 for non-prosecution. The petitioner (Raju) failed to appear on the scheduled hearing date and had not adduced evidence despite being granted sufficient time and opportunities, demonstrating lack of interest in proceeding with the case.
